Uses:

Glucowise-M Tablet is used to treat type 2 diabetes. The detailed uses of Glucowise-M Tablet are as follows: <br/>• Management of Type 2 Diabetes Mellitus: Glucowise-M Tablet improves glycemic control in adults with Type 2 Diabetes Mellitus. <br/>• Improves Insulin Sensitivity: Glucowise-M Tablet helps the body respond better to insulin.<br/>• Reduces Glucose Production: Glucowise-M Tablet suppresses excess sugar made by the liver.<br/>• Adjunct to lifestyle and therapy: Glucowise-M Tablet is prescribed alongside a healthy diet, regular physical activity to manage type 2 diabetes more effectively.<br/>

Medicinal Benefits:

  • Glucowise-M Tablet is indicated for the management of type 2 diabetes mellitus in adults. It contains Metformin and Teneligliptin.
  • Metformin is a biguanide, which works by reducing the production of glucose in the liver and decreasing its absorption from the intestines, thereby lowering blood sugar levels.
  • Teneligliptin is a dipeptidyl peptidase 4 (DPP-4) inhibitor that increases insulin secretion and decreases glucagon levels in the blood, especially after meals.
  • It is used when patients are unable to achieve sufficient glycemic control through lifestyle modifications such as diet and physical activity alone.
  • Glucowise-M Tablet is suitable for patients who have not responded adequately to treatment with sulfonylureas (e.g., glimepiride, gliclazide) in combination with dietary control and exercise.
  • It may also be prescribed when treatment with thiazolidinediones (e.g., pioglitazone) along with diet and exercise has failed to achieve satisfactory blood glucose control.

Glucowise-M Tablet is used to treat Type 2 diabetes mellitus. It improves glycaemic control in diabetic patients who do not react well to Metformin alone.

Glucowise-M Tablet is a combination of two antidiabetic medicines, Metformin and Teneligliptin. It works by increasing insulin production, helping to restore your body's appropriate response to insulin, especially in muscle and fatty tissues, thereby lowering your elevated blood sugar levels.

Hypoglycemia refers to low blood glucose levels. Glucowise-M Tablet may cause hypoglycemia. Hypoglycemia can occur if you miss or delay your food, drink alcohol, engage in intense exercise, or take other antidiabetic medicine along with this medicine. So, take your medicine as advised by your doctor to avoid any unwanted effects of this medicine.

If you feel that your blood sugar levels are dropping, eat glucose tablets or chocolate immediately. This will help to increase your sugar levels instantly. So, it is always advised to carry glucose tablets or sugar candies with you.

Yes, Glucowise-M Tablet is safe to use if taken in the dose and duration prescribed by the doctor.

Glucowise-M Tablet may cause nausea and vomiting as side effects. Consume bland food and water, avoid foods with strong smells, spicy food, caffeine, alcohol and carbonated drinks.

Glucowise-M Tablet is contraindicated in people who are allergic to any of its components, patients having severe ketoacidosis, diabetic coma or pre-coma, type 1 diabetes, severe infection, severe trauma and severe external injury and in patients with a history of lactic acidosis.

Glucowise-M Tablet can cause lactic acidosis, a rare but serious metabolic complication. Consult the doctor if you notice symptoms of lactic acidosis like abdominal pain, vomiting, muscle cramps, difficulty breathing, reduced body temperature and heartbeat, and severe tiredness.

Long-term use of Glucowise-M Tablet may lead to vitamin B12 deficiency as Glucowise-M Tablet might interfere with the absorption of vitamin B12. Consult the doctor if you experience symptoms of vitamin B12 deficiency like tingling sensations and numbness in hands and feet, urinary problems, weakness, change in mental status and difficulty in maintaining balance.

Store Glucowise-M Tablet at room temperature, in a dry place. Keep it out of sight and reach of children.

Glucowise-M Tablet is not recommended during pregnancy as its safety in pregnant women is unknown. Contact the doctor if you are pregnant, planning for pregnancy or think you may be pregnant.

Glucowise-M Tablet is not recommended for nursing mothers as this medicine may get secreted in the breast milk and cause unwanted effects in the nursing babies. Contact the doctor if you are breastfeeding.

Glucowise-M Tablet is not recommended for use in children below 18 years of age.

Overdose of Glucowise-M Tablet might cause lactic acidosis. Symptoms of lactic acidosis may include nausea, vomiting, and weakness. If you experience these symptoms or suspect you have taken an overdose, seek immediate medical attention.

Side effects of Glucowise-M Tablet include nausea, vomiting, diarrhoea, headache, stomach ache, respiratory infection, weight gain, sweating, palpitations, and vision problems. Consult the doctor if any of the side effects persist or worsen.

Consult the doctor if you have severe joint pain after taking Glucowise-M Tablet . The doctor might ask you to discontinue the medicine if appropriate.
